Output e522860b2df23f7dcb7abf2bc2a81d6ddca85c86d7fcc2ef5cbbf99eb2e3069f:0

value
10101436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6603ad141a0f2985c7adfd7cc24fc98eda02fd0b OP_EQUAL
address
MHCZZR5YiZtACguLFiA4jUnN2NMuAwzjZg
transaction
e522860b2df23f7dcb7abf2bc2a81d6ddca85c86d7fcc2ef5cbbf99eb2e3069f
spent
true